AntClassify
Functional Guilds, Invasion Status, Endemism, and Rarity of Ants
Provides functions for the analysis of ant communities, aiming to standardize workflows in myrmecology. The package automates the assignment of species to functional guilds based on trophic strategies, feeding habits, and foraging behavior, using established classification frameworks (Silva et al., 2015; Silvestre et al., 2003; Delabie et al., 2000), and also includes a novel classification system implemented within the package, developed from ant species occurring in urban environments. It also includes routines to flag exotic species (Vieira, 2025), identify endemic species (Silva et al., 2025), and classify species rarity and rarity forms (Silva et al., 2024). The package reduces manual effort and improves reproducibility, supporting research and biodiversity management of Neotropical ant communities.
